The Impella 5.0, a percutaneously inserted left ventricular assist device, has been used to support patients who have severe heart failure or who are undergoing high-risk percutaneous coronary intervention. We report our surgical placement of the Impella 5.0, through a graft sewn to the aorta, to unload the left ventricle of a 59-year-old man who was undergoing venoarterial extracorporeal membrane oxygenation for postcardiotomy shock. The patient underwent successful placement of a long-term left ventricular assist device before his discharge from the hospital. The versatility of the Impella 5.0 is exemplified in this patient who was successfully bridged to long-term support. 相似文献

OBJECTIVES: 1) To assess, with a peripheral magnetic resonance imaging system (pMRI), the prevalence of bony and soft tissue abnormalities in the knee joints of normal subjects, osteoarthritis (OA) patients, and individuals who have suffered an anterior cruciate ligament (ACL) rupture; and 2) to compare the prevalence among groups. METHODS: Magnetic resonance (MR) images of 28 healthy, 32 OA, and 26 ACL damaged knees were acquired with a 1.0-T pMRI system. Two radiologists graded the presence and severity of 9 MR image features: cartilage degeneration, osteophytes, subchondral cyst, bone marrow edema, meniscal abnormality, ligament integrity, loose bodies, popliteal cysts, and joint effusion. RESULTS: Ten of 28 healthy (35.7%), 24 of 26 ACL (92.3%), and all OA knees (100%) showed prevalent cartilage defects; 5 healthy (17.9%), 20 ACL (76.9%), and all OA knees (100%) had osteophytes; and 9 normal (32.1%), 21 ACL (80.8%), and 29 OA knees (90.6%) had meniscal abnormalities. One-half of the knees in the OA group (16 of 32, 50%) had subchondral cysts, and almost one-half had bone marrow edema (15 of 32, 46.9%). These features were not common in the ACL group (7.7%, and 11.5%, respectively) and were not observed in healthy knees. The OA group had the most severe cartilage defects, osteophytes, bone marrow edema, subchondral cysts, and meniscal abnormalities; the ACL group showed more severe cartilage defects, osteophytes, and meniscal abnormalities than did normal subjects. CONCLUSION: The results suggest that knees that have sustained ACL damage have OA-like reatures; most subjects (19 of 26, 73.1%) could be identified as in the early stage of OA. The prominent abnormalities present in ACL-damaged knees are cartilage defects, osteophytes, and meniscal abnormalities. 相似文献

It is a common feature of debates on the regulation of reproductive medicine to find law portrayed as a crude form of intervention consisting in the imposition of inflexible rules on doctors and medical researchers. This paper argues that this view must be replaced by a more accurate assessment of the law's potential role in the regulation of reproductive medicine. From an analysis of the White Paper on human fertilisation and embryology, and in particular the proposed Statutory Licensing Authority, the author contends that far from being an inflexible method of regulation law can foster discussion and compromise. 相似文献

Novel hydrogel materials based on oligo(poly(ethylene glycol) fumarate) (OPF) crosslinked with a redox radical initiation system were recently developed in our laboratory as injectable cell carriers for orthopedic tissue engineering applications. The effect of OPF hydrogel material properties on in vitro osteogenic differentiation of encapsulated rat marrow stromal cells (MSCs) with and without the presence of osteogenic supplements (dexamethasone) was investigated. Two OPF formulations that resulted in hydrogels with different swelling properties were used to encapsulate rat MSCs (seeding density approximately 13 million cells/mL, samples 6 mm diameter x 0.5 mm thick before swelling) and osteogenic differentiation in these constructs over 28 days in vitro was determined via histology and biochemical assays for alkaline phosphatase, osteopontin and calcium. Evidence of MSC differentiation was apparent over the culture period for samples without dexamethasone, but there was large variability in calcium production between constructs using cells of the same source. Differentiation was also seen in samples cultured with osteogenic supplements, but calcium deposition varied depending on the source pool of MSCs. By day 28, osteopontin and calcium results suggested that, in the presence of dexamethasone, OPF hydrogels with greater swelling promoted embedded MSC differentiation over those that swelled less (43.7 +/- 16.5 microg calcium/sample and 16.4 +/- 2.8 microg calcium/sample, respectively). In histological sections, mineralized areas were apparent in all sample types many microns away from the cells. These experiments indicate that OPF hydrogels are promising materials for use as injectable MSC carriers and that hydrogel swelling properties can influence osteogenic differentiation of encapsulated progenitor cells. 相似文献

利用Marmarou氏脑损伤动物模型,测定大鼠脑损伤后不同时间和部位的丙二醛(MDA)含量。结果示:损伤后1h,额叶、顶叶、脑干等处的MDA水平分别比对照组高出367%,418%和351%(P<0.01),并持续增高,伤后4h达高峰后缓慢下降,伤后24h仍明显高于对照组。纹状体、颞叶等处伤后1h的MDA水平升高较上述部位稍低,而分别较对照组升高169%和133%(P<0.01),伤后4h虽仍持续升高,但不超过35%。提示在大鼠弥漫性脑损伤后短期内即有自由基生成,几乎波及脑内各个部位,但程度不一。 相似文献

BACKGROUND AND PURPOSE: Predictive factors for local-regional (LR) failures after parotid-sparing, Intensity modulated (IMRT) or 3D conformal radiotherapy for head and neck (HN) cancers were assessed. PATIENTS AND METHODS: One hundred and fifty-eight patients with mostly stages III-IV HN squamous cell carcinoma underwent curative bilateral neck irradiation aimed at sparing the parotid glands. Patient, tumor, and treatment factors were analyzed as predictive factors for LR failure. RESULTS: Twenty-three patients had LR recurrence (19 in-field and four marginal). No differences were found in the doses delivered to the PTVs of patients with or without in-field recurrences. In univariate analysis, tumor site was highly predictive for LR failure in both postoperative and definitive RT patients. In postoperative RT patients, pathologic tumor size, margin status, extracapsular extension (ECE) and number of lymph node metastases, were also significantly predictive. Multivariate analysis showed tumor site (oropharynx vs. other sites) to be a significant predictor in all patients, and involved margins and number of involved lymph nodes in postoperative patients. CONCLUSIONS: Clinical rather than dosimetric factors predicted for LR failures in this series, and were similar to those reported following standard RT. These factors may aid in the selection of patients for studies of treatment intensification using IMRT. 相似文献

The fibrillar structure and sub-micron diameter of electrospun nanofibers can be used to reproduce the morphology and structure
of the natural extracellular matrix (ECM). The objective of this work was to investigate the effect of fiber alignment on
osteogenic differentiation of bone marrow stromal (BMS) cells. Random and aligned poly(l-lactide) (PLLA) nanofibers were produced by collecting the spun fibers on a stationary plate and a rotating wheel, respectively,
as the ground electrode. Morphology and alignment of the BMS cells seeded on the fibers were characterized by SEM. The effect
of fiber orientation on osteogenic differentiation of BMS cells was determined by measuring alkaline phosphatase (ALPase)
activity, calcium content, and mRNA expression levels of osteogenic markers. There was a strong correlation between the fiber
and cell distributions for the random (p = 0.16) and aligned (p = 0.81) fibers. Percent deviation from ideal randomness (PDIR) values indicated that cells seeded on the random fibers (PDIR = 6.5%)
were likely to be distributed randomly in all directions while cells seeded on the aligned fibers (PDIR = 86%) were highly
likely to be aligned with the direction of fibers. BMS cell seeded on random and aligned fibers had similar cell count and
ALPase activity with incubation time, but the calcium content on aligned fibers was significantly higher after 21 days compared
to that of random fibers (p = 0.003). Osteopontin (OP) and osteocalcin (OC) expression levels of BMS cells on fibers increased with incubation time.
However, there was no difference between the expression levels of OP and OC on aligned vs. random fibers. The results indicate
that BMS cells aligned in the direction of PLLA fibers to form long cell extensions, and fiber orientation affected the extent
of mineralization, but it had no effect on cell proliferation or mRNA expression of osteogenic markers. 相似文献
